Arrow saws
 
Can anyone tell me the difference between Apple, Weston, and American Archeryarrow saws except for the price. I would like to hear the pros and cons of the quality and ease of use before I invest my money in one.

Good question... Unfortunately I can't tell you what the differences are :(. Used Apple for few arrows but got better results with a Bosh angle grinder in some 3rd party holder. The Apple seemed to be just ok but the whole saw is just to large for my workshop and I smoked a 220V to 110V adapter so I gave up. Another thing, the 5000rpm saws aren't good for film coated carbon arrows. Tends to split it if you don't take care.






Forgot to mention... It took 55$ to buy the holder, grinder and 3 different wheels;)

I bought a reconditioned 8000 rpm saw from Weston and have had no problems with it.
Definitely go with the 8000 rpm if you are cutting carbons.
